Hello

If you are trying to sent an email, when the configure kmail/composer/charset
is empty, then a kmessageBox is coming out with the following message "No
charsets were available for encoding." Here is some information about my
system. I am using kmail 2.0.89 with kde 4.6.41 on opensuse 11.3.

Reproducible: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1)open kmail
2)go to configure kmail/composer/charset
3)delete all entries
4)open the composer and try so sent an email

Actual Results:  
A KmessageBox is coming out with the message "No charsets were available for
encoding."

Expected Results:  
I guess that it should have came out a window, which will a allow the user to
add a new encoding or use a default one.
